Flying from Toronto to Seoul: what you need to know
When looking for a flight from Toronto to Seoul, there's a range of airports you can take off from. Toronto Pearson International Airport (YYZ), Toronto Island Airport (YTZ) and John C. Munro Hamilton Airport (YHM) are among Toronto's main options.
Hop off your plane in Seoul at Incheon International Airport (ICN) or Gimpo International Airport (GMP).
Hop on a direct Toronto to Seoul flight and you'll be in the air for an average of 15 hours.
Seoul's timezone is UTC+9, making Seoul 14 hours ahead of Toronto.
Toronto Pearson International Airport (YYZ) to Incheon International Airport (ICN) is the most popular route that connects these two cities. There are 13 flights a week to choose from. Arriving in Seoul
Incheon International Airport (ICN)
Incheon International Airport (ICN) is approximately 48 kilometres from the centre of Seoul. If you're catching a taxi or a ride-share, the drive takes around 1 hour 5 minutes.
Getting to the centre by public transport will take you around 50 minutes.

Gimpo International Airport (GMP)
The centre of Seoul is about 18 kilometres from Gimpo International Airport (GMP). After your flight from Toronto to Seoul has touched down and you've made your way out of the airport, the drive should take about 30 minutes.
Travelling by public transport will take about 35 minutes.

Best time to go to Seoul
It's time to plan your travel dates for your flight from Toronto to Seoul. August is the most popular month to visit Seoul. If you prefer a quieter vibe, go in March.
Book a Toronto to Seoul ticket departing in August if you want to explore the city during its warmest month. Expect temperatures in Seoul to range from 19ºC to 32ºC.
If you'd rather travel in cooler conditions, search for a cheap flight from Toronto to Seoul in January when temperatures average between -12ºC and 4ºC.

Explore more of South Korea
Seoul is easy to fall in love with, but there are so many other parts of South Korea just waiting to be explored. About 338 kilometres southeast of Seoul, a visit to Busan will keep your itinerary busy. Start with attractions like Gamcheon Culture Village, Haeundae Beach and Oryukdo Skywalk.
Around 27 kilometres southwest of Seoul, Incheon is another essential stop in South Korea. Get a taste of what this destination has to offer at Songdo Central Park, Songdo Hanok Village and Wolmi Theme Park.
